Cost Of Living

What is the average cost of living in Old Brookville, NY?

The cost of living in Old Brookville is higher than the national average, with a cost of living index of 205.4. Median home values are around $2,150,000 and average rents for a two-bedroom apartment are approximately $3,200. Utilities, groceries, and transportation costs are also elevated, reflecting the area's desirable location and amenities.

Crime

Is Old Brookville, NY a safe place to live?

Old Brookville is considered a safe community, with a low violent crime rate of 17 incidents per 100,000 residents and a property crime chance of 1 in 1,100. Most residents enjoy peace of mind, making it an attractive choice for families. The crime index remains below many urban areas in New York.

Weather

What is the weather like in Old Brookville, NY year-round?

Old Brookville experiences four distinct seasons, with warm summers reaching highs of 84°F and cold winters dipping to 25°F. The area receives about 46 inches of rainfall annually and enjoys sunshine on 57% of days. This climate offers residents a balanced mix of outdoor opportunities year-round.

Education

How are the schools in Old Brookville, NY?

Old Brookville offers quality education options, with public schools like North Shore Senior High School and North Shore Middle School known for favorable student-to-teacher ratios. Families also have access to private schools and several nearby colleges, including LIU Post (Long Island University) and Nassau Community College. The community is committed to educational excellence for all age groups.

Housing Market

What is the housing market like in Old Brookville, NY?

The local housing market is strong, with a median home price of $2,150,000 and an owner-occupied rate of nearly 98%. The market has seen a 3.2% appreciation over the past year, and rental vacancy rates remain moderate at 3.2%. Old Brookville offers a mix of stability and opportunity for both buyers and renters.
